Anișoara Odeanu (28 May 1912 – 1 September 1972), also known as Doina Stella Grațiana Peteanu, was a Romanian journalist, poet, and prose writer during the interwar period.
[1] Her friend and mentor was the celebrated Romanian author Camil Petrescu.
[2] Odeanu began writing as a child; her first poem was published at the age of 9 in her hometown.
[4] Eventually her writing fell out of fashion; her work was rehabilitated in 1965 and her first novel, Într-un cămin de domnișoare, was republished.
[5] The Anișoara Odeanu Memorial House was inaugurated on 25 August 2020 in Pădureni, Timiș.
